溫馨提示×

Linux LAMP怎樣實現數據加密

小樊
42
2025-06-24 23:15:27
欄目: 網絡安全

在Linux LAMP(Linux, Apache, MySQL, PHP)環境中實現數據加密可以通過多種方法,主要包括數據傳輸加密和存儲加密。以下是一些關鍵步驟和最佳實踐:

數據傳輸加密

  • 啟用HTTPS:使用SSL/TLS協議加密數據傳輸,這是防止中間人攻擊和數據竊聽的最有效方法??梢酝ㄟ^配置Apache服務器來啟用HTTPS。例如,編輯Apache的虛擬主機配置文件,添加以下內容:

    <VirtualHost *:443>
        ServerName example.com
        DocumentRoot /var/www/html
        SSLEngine on
        SSLCertificateFile /etc/ssl/certs/example.com.crt
        SSLCertificateKeyFile /etc/ssl/private/example.com.key
    </VirtualHost>
    

數據存儲加密

  • 對稱加密:使用AES等算法對數據庫中的敏感字段進行加密,保護數據在存儲過程中的安全。
  • 非對稱加密:利用RSA等算法對高度敏感信息進行加密,例如用戶密碼,確保其在傳輸過程中的保密性。

數據庫加密

  • MySQL加密:可以使用MySQL的TDE(Transparent Data Encryption)功能對數據庫進行加密。這可以在數據庫層面提供高級別的數據保護。

其他安全措施

  • 定期更新:保持系統和軟件的最新狀態,定期應用安全補丁。
  • 訪問控制:實施最小權限原則,為每個用戶分配必要的權限,避免使用root賬戶進行日常操作。
  • 防火墻配置:合理配置防火墻,僅開放必要的端口,并關閉所有不必要的端口。

通過上述措施,可以在Linux LAMP環境中實現數據加密,從而提高數據的安全性。需要注意的是,數據安全是一個持續的過程,需要定期評估和更新安全策略以應對不斷變化的威脅環境。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女